Use case diagram pdf ppt documentation

Use cases for operational decision support system by miika nurminen, panu suominen, sami. These use case descriptions one for each key use case scenario form the basis of highlevel object oriented design, the ui design, system test. You can also show interfaces to the use case here, and which of the classes implement the interfaces. Use case documentation and use case process micro focus. Videorental ltd case study videorental ltd is a small video. For further description in details we will proceed step by step so that it will help us to understand the overall development process. The most common kind of uml diagram for use cases is. Actor specifies a role played by a user or any other system that interacts with the subject. Just as you would use an activity diagram to show the structure of a workflow, you could also use it to show the structure of a flow of events of a system use case figure 9. May 09, 2019 use case diagram is a behavioral uml diagram type and frequently used to analyze various systems. They are the professionally designed templates that you can use to represent your diagram designs. Cost estimation, project planning, test case preparation and user documentation. Use case model use cases were designed to capture, via a combination of structured text and graphics, the functional requirements of a system.

Use case use case identifier and reference number and modification history description goal to be achieved by use case and. Use case and use case diagram documentation no actor too many user interface details user types id and password. Use cases use case is a particular activity a user can do on the system. The presentation template includes different slide designs with use case layouts that you can use. Use case and use case diagram documentation no actor too many user interface details user types id and password, clicks ok or hits enter very low goal. Case study we shall be using the following case study to explore different aspects of dataflow modeling and diagrams. An implementation diagram is typically associated with a use case to document what design elements eg. The lefthand column shows the fields and whether they are optional. This use case diagram is a graphic depiction of the interactions among the elements of hospital management system. Create use case diagram examples like this template called use case that you can easily edit and customize in minutes.

Do something each actor must be linked to a use case, while some use cases may not be linked to actors. The lefthand column shows the fields and whether they are. Implementation diagram a use case is a formal description of functionality the system will have when constructed. Edraw max is a uml diagram software coming with readymade uml diagram templates that make it easy for anyone to create a beautiful uml diagram. Deselect the actor icon by clicking the cursor icon located by the use case diagram palette or press the esc key.

Payroll management system use case diagram freeprojectz. Select a free uml diagram template from the thousands of examples included in the edraw library and convert to powerpoint document with one click. Use case diagram is a behavioral uml diagram type and frequently used to analyze various systems. Jan 31, 2015 an effective way to write use cases is to divide the actions into columns. Uml use case diagram for school management system is shown below. Use case powerpoint diagram this is a software use case diagram for powerpoint presentations that you can use to design awesome use cases using microsoft powerpoint. Use case diagram is a diagram that shows the interaction between user and system to capture the users goals. Uml use case diagram software offers you many useful shapes. Uses of use cases helps capture system requirements useful for validating the system use cases documentation a single use case represents a task that is required of the system include a text description of each use case a use case diagram is a concise summary of the text. Enterprise architecture document example use case based pdf download introduction in the ea community there is a lot of interest and need for a plain enterprise architecture document example available as pdf download. This use case diagram is a graphic depiction of the interactions among the elements of payroll management system. Use case diagram of whatsapp you can edit this template. Jul 24, 2017 this use case diagram is a graphic depiction of the interactions among the elements of hostel management system.

Java platform standard edition 7 api uml package diagram example. Ppt use case diagram example powerpoint presentation. Use case diagram shows a set of use cases and actors and their relationships. The use case model can be utilized in several other aspect of software development as well, e. A single use case diagram captures a particular functionality of a system. Confirm the use case activities typical questions asked for each use case, validate that it is correct and complete ask the user to execute the process using the written steps in the use case that is, have the user roleplay the use case summary use cases contain all the information needed for process modeling, but are easier. Use case concept use case is one way of representing system functionality. Observer design pattern as uml collaboration use example. Hostel management system use case diagram freeprojectz. The combination of these use case diagrams and their supporting documentation is known as a use case model. Kyc editable uml use case diagram template on creately. Illustrate your case with this case diagram template for better understanding.

Nov 22, 2018 use case diagram of whatsapp you can edit this template and create your own diagram. Design and uml class diagrams university of washington. This is the most basic logistical information related to the use case and related solution. Uml class diagrams present a static view of the system. Enterprise architecture document example use case based. Examples of uml diagrams use case, class, component. It represents the methodology used in system analysis to identify, clarify, and organize system requirements of payroll management system. But this definition is too generic to describe the purpose. Edraw predesigned uml diagram templates and examples give you a fast solution in creating uml diagrams. Use case name check out shopping cart scope dvd online store level subfunction primary actor customer bank system stakeholders and interests.

This high level design is refined again and again to get a complete and practical picture of the system. Provide a comprehensive view of your case with this case document template that outlines your background and conditions in a stepbystep manner. Use case diagram tutorial guide with examples creately. Uml use case diagram symbols like actor, usecase, package, object, system boundary, interface, constraint, note and more are available. The rest of this chapter is the use case documentation for the order processing system. Use case template the template, shown in table 1, has eight fields. Use case diagram can be imagined as a black box where only the input, output, and the function of the black box is known. Use case name here use case using an active verb phrase. Uml diagram contains graphical elements symbols uml nodes connected with edges also known as paths or flows that represent elements in the uml model of the designed system. Doubleclick the actor icon in the use case diagram palette to place multiple symbols. Jul 24, 2017 this use case diagram is a graphic depiction of the interactions among the elements of hospital management system. A uml documentation for an elevator system lu luo 5 of 29 and hall calls.

However, the uml defines a use case diagram to illustrate the names of use cases and actors, and their relationships. Describing a use case includes giving it a name, a brief description, and defining the flow of events of the use case. The purpose of use case diagram is to capture the dynamic aspect of a system. Place four more actors in the design area as illustrated. Class diagram is a collection of static elements such as classes and their.

Use case diagrams use cases are text documents, not diagrams, and usecase modeling is primarily an act of writing text, not drawing. Togaf 9 template system use case diagram free download as powerpoint presentation. A use case description complements each use case in the diagram identify use case information warnings. Hospital management system use case diagram freeprojectz. In the simplest form, use case is a list of functions for a user. Chat application full documentation linkedin slideshare.

Usecase model set of all written use cases model of the systems functionality and environment uni. Use case diagrams are central to modeling the behavior of a system, a subsystem, or a class. It represents the methodology used in system analysis to identify, clarify, and organize system requirements of hostel management system. These diagrams are used at a very high level of design. Uml use case diagrams for collegeschoolcourse management. Users can check the availability of rooms and facilities. Who was involved in the creationauthoring of the solution. College management system editable uml use case diagram. Uml is a standardized visual language for creating a wide variety of diagrams, usually related to software development. Diagram of participating objects diagram showing all the classes whose objects interact to implement this use case. The right hand column briefly describes the purpose of the field. Abstract this project aims at creating an online hotel management system which can be used by customers to reserve hotel rooms.

May optionally include a uml use case diagram use cases, actors, and their relationships context diagram. Using visualage uml designer sg24499700 july 1998 international technical support organization. Use case refers to a systems behavior functionality a set of activities that produce some output. Pdf online hospital management system use case diagram. Use case diagrams also provide a partition of a softwaresystem into those things which are inside the system and those things which are outside of the system. A free powerpoint ppt presentation displayed as a flash slide show on id. The use case diagram provides a comprehensive summary of the whole software system in a single illustration. Very big, but a nice standard that has been embraced by the industry. Class diagram proscons class diagrams are great for. Use case diagram template of college registration system.

Software requirements specification restaurant menu. The passenger also makes decision whether to enterleave the car or not by observing the indication of moving direction and car position. Use cases and use case diagrams university of hawaii. Use case diagrams class diagrams object diagrams sequence diagrams collaboration diagrams statechart diagrams activity diagrams component diagrams deployment diagrams. Free uml diagram templates for word, powerpoint, pdf. A uml diagram is a partial graphical representation view of a model of a system under design, implementation, or already in existence. Use cases are usually described in a textual document that accompanies a use case diagram. Use case system function process automated or manual. Provide an overview of all or part of the usage requirements for a system or organization in the form of an essential. They enable you to visualize the different types of roles in a system and how those roles interact with the system. Withdraw cash, register customer, rent video, calculate sales tax, etc. This document outlines a syntax and informal semantics for use case templates and for the uses and extends relationships between use cases. So to model the entire system numbers of use case diagrams are used.

Tender management system editable uml use case diagram. Telephone catalog check status supply customer data order product arrange payment request catalog. A use case diagram models the dynamic design view of systems. A use case diagram is a diagram that shows the relationships among actors and use cases within a system. Use pdf export for high quality prints and svg export for large sharp images or embed your diagrams anywhere with the creately viewer. Use case diagram example is the property of its rightful owner. Ppt for online hotel management linkedin slideshare. Think in terms of main processes happening in the system. Argouml user manual a tutorial and reference description alejandro ramirez philippe vanpeperstraete andreas rueckert kunle odutola jeremy bennett linus tolke. Edraw max can also convert all these templates into powerpoint, pdf, or word templates. An effective way to write use cases is to divide the actions into columns.

A good use case will also contain a diagram, which helps the reader understand what is going on. The uml diagram templates are easy to use and free. A use case is not the place to show your creativity it needs to be meticulously researched and detailed. The use case should clarify in what direction data is transferred to and from the central database. This lets you see who does what and the order of events in a scenario. The various participants of the same are detailed below. Use case descriptions actors something with a behavior or role, e. Uml use case diagram symbols uml use case diagram shapes. When writing a use case, ensure that you include everything that is involved in the action and nothing else. You can edit this template and create your own diagram. For this task, you will create a uml sequence diagram for the use case check out shopping cart using rational software development platform. It represents the methodology used in system analysis to identify, clarify, and organize system requirements of hospital management system. It will be based on the use case description provided below. This use case diagram tutorial covers use case objects, how to use use case diagrams and include use case templates you can edit this template and create your own diagram.

1007 1474 578 492 822 110 929 1311 1231 420 658 244 1003 859 1461 1355 982 301 538 239 539 383 534 1458 1491 224 1132 67 644 819 848 577 1240 821 1311 577 133 891 1166